  • Limerick: Nestled in the heart of County Limerick, Limerick City offers a vibrant mix of history and contemporary culture. With its charming parks and historic castles, visitors can enjoy outdoor adventures while exploring the rich heritage of the area. Popular activities include golfing at various courses and engaging with educational attractions. The city is known for its family-friendly atmosphere, making it a great destination for all ages. Notable landmarks include King John's Castle and the scenic River Shannon, providing a picturesque backdrop for your travels.
  • Adare: Located a mere 6.4km from Patrickswell, Adare is often celebrated as one of Ireland's prettiest villages. Its stunning streets lined with traditional thatched cottages and lush parks create a picturesque setting for visitors. Adare is popular for outdoor activities, sports, and cultural experiences, with several golf courses and wellness centres available. The historic Adare Manor stands as a key attraction, alongside charming boutiques and local eateries that invite exploration. Whether you're strolling through the village or enjoying a round of golf, Adare promises a delightful experience.
  • Limerick City Centre: Just 9.7km from Patrickswell, Limerick City Centre buzzes with energy and excitement. This lively neighbourhood is perfect for families and adventure seekers alike. Visitors can enjoy a variety of outdoor activities, including educational tours and golfing. The area is home to significant attractions such as the iconic St. Mary's Cathedral and the picturesque People's Park. With a blend of history and modern amenities, Limerick City Centre is vibrant and welcoming, ensuring there's something for everyone to enjoy.

Best time to go to Patrickswell

The best time to visit Patrickswell can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Patrickswell fal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Patrickswell falls in January,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Patrickswell

Accessing Patrickswell, County Limerick, is convenient with major airports nearby. Shannon Airport (SNN) is located 17.7km away, with excellent hotel options such as the 5-star Dromoland Castle, 9.7km from the airport, and Treacys Oakwood Hotel, just 3.2km away. CORK Airport (ORK), 85.3km distant, offers luxurious stays at Hayfield Manor and The Dean Cork, both within a few miles. For those considering Knock Airport (NOC-Ireland West), located 146.4km away, Kiltimagh Park Hotel and Deerpark Manor Bed & Breakfast provide comfortable accommodations nearby. What's the seasonal weather in Patrickswell?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 14ยฐC, while the coldest months are February and January, with an average of 6ยฐC. Average annual precipitation for Patrickswell is 1107 mm.
